Thunderbird International Business Review metric snapshot

Thunderbird International Business Review has a bibliometric profile in this directory for 2025. The publisher recorded for the journal is WILEY. Its listed Clarivate Journal Citation Reports (JCR)-based Journal Impact Factor is 3.200. The five-year Journal Impact Factor is 2.600, giving a second citation window for comparison. The journal is recorded in quartile Q2 for its listed JCR category.

Category position and quartile

The recorded JCR category position is 139 out of 316 journals. Based on that rank position, the journal sits within approximately the top 44% of the listed category. Its listed quartile is Q2. Category ranks and quartiles are field-specific and are not measures of the quality of an individual article.

How the citation indicators compare

The five-year Journal Impact Factor (2.600) is 0.600 points lower than the standard Journal Impact Factor (3.200). Without journal self-citations, the Impact Factor is 2.700, a difference of 0.500 points from the listed standard value. The Journal Citation Indicator (JCI) is recorded as 0.400. These measures use different definitions or citation windows, so they are most useful when read together rather than treated as interchangeable scores.

Citation and publication counts

For 2025, the directory record for Thunderbird International Business Review lists total cites: 1,691; total articles: 51; citable items: 51. These fields describe different parts of the JCR record and should not be combined into an article-level quality score.

Citation half-life profile

The cited half-life is 6.6 years, indicating the median age of items that contributed citations to the journal in the reporting framework. The citing half-life is 6.5 years, indicating the median age of references used by the journal’s articles.
